Subject: Training budget for next year

Hi all — heads up that the L&D budget for next year lands at roughly the same level as this year, with a modest bump for the Fernbrook leadership track. Department heads should submit draft plans by month-end. One strategic consideration is driving this allocation, and it's for this group only.

internal memo for fafog-fadug: Gross margin on Holwyn came in at 10 percent against a plan of 5 percent. Only 5 of the 140 pilot accounts renewed Holwyn, so a churn review is set for January 1.

## Tundrel Search — Environments

Quick notes for on-call folks tuning relevance on Tundrel. Staging mirrors prod index shapes but with a tenth of the documents, so boost weights behave differently — don't copy numbers blindly. Most complaints trace back to the synonym expander, not scoring. Before touching anything, confirm which environment you're in using the values listed below.

config for yawip-yajog:
casok:
  pin: 5865
  tenant: holvan
  seal: seal_7c900967
  metrics_host: metrics.casok.qirvantech.internal
  standby_team: brivan
  escalation: kasox-druius
  nonce: 209287

Night-shift staff: Floor 4 of the Tellhaven Building opens this week. After 21:00, access is via the rear stairwell only; the lifts are locked out overnight during the settling period. Complete a walk-through of the new floor once per shift and log it. The stairwell keypad accepts the code below.

badge for yahop-fawep: bdg-XBKXI-68071